Stolen ATM Found Opened And Empty In Bridgeport: State Police

The machine had been stolen in New Haven, according to state police.

BRIDGEPORT, CT — An Automated Teller Machine, which state police said had been stolen in New Haven, was found opened and empty Monday on the side of Route 8 in Bridgeport.

The machine was found by a Department of Transportation crew, who alerted state police.

"Of course, the machine was empty of cash, but that makes cents, right?" troopers joked in a post on Facebook (see below). "We know that money talks, so if you witnessed the disposal of this ATM, please call Troop G at 203-696-2500.
